**Capacity note — Vellastra dispatch simulator.** For the eng sync: simulating the 40-car Marrowgate tower at 10x speed saturates one worker at roughly 9k rider events/sec, so we'll shard by bank rather than by floor. Memory stays flat if the event ring is sized correctly. The knobs we propose locking in are these.

tuning table, hahof-tafop:
RATE_LIMITS = {
    "ulaix": 10,
    "wenath": 1,
}

**Document Transport — Raffle Drums, Staff Party**

Two raffle drums travel from the Lindmere office to the Fairholt Pavilion the afternoon before the Quillbrook Trading staff party. The drums are sealed after ticket loading and must stay sealed until the draw; the events team will check seals on arrival. One driver is sufficient, but keep the drums upright and belted in the rear bay. On delivery, the courier must give the hand-over phrase to the events lead.

drop instructions, hahip-badug: the quenox ralath courier leaves the kaseth fraiel rusiel tameth belys istdor ralion giliel ledger at gate 7830 under passcode 165413

## 2.8.1 — Key Rotation

FieldMark's offline mode for survey capture now syncs queued entries against the new signing chain. Support should note that devices last synced before this release will show a one-time re-verification prompt; this is expected and resolves automatically. If a technician reports repeated prompts, confirm the bundle was signed after rotation. The current signing key for verification is listed below.

rollout seal: bky3_7wZ